PEG's and 1,4-Dioxane

If the chemicals in this title sound unfamiliar to you, please know that they are in products that you might use everyday!!

PEG's (or Polyethylene glycol) are also known as: PEG-100 Stearate, PEG-6, PEG-11 or Octoxynol-11, PEG - 3 Sorbitan Oleate, PEG-4 Dimethacrylate, Ceteareth-20, PEG-8 Laurate, etc...

PEG's:
  • are linked to causing cancer
  • Suspected to be environmental toxins
  • are a skin irritant
PEG's are often contaminated with 1,4 Dioxane a carcinogen.
